What never moves

Three standards, no exceptions.

They apply to every litter, regardless of the puppy, regardless of the buyer.

01

Complete genetic screening

Hips, elbows, heart, eyes and DNA panel on both parents before any breeding. Results handed over directly, never summarized.

02

Early behavioral structure

Imprinting protocol from day three, neurological stimulation, controlled exposure to surfaces, sounds and urban environments.

03

Support after placement

Behavioral consultation included for the first thirty days. An Atlas dog that can no longer be kept comes back to us, at any age.

The process

From first inquiry to going home.

Structured questionnaire

Lifestyle, dog experience, living situation, goals (companionship, sport, protection). We decline a match that doesn't hold up — even if the litter is full.

Meeting by appointment

Facility visit, meeting the parents, full health records presented. No transaction closes without this step.

Reservation and matching

$750 deposit confirms your spot. Puppy-to-family matching follows temperament testing at week six, not the color chosen from a photo.

Going home at eight weeks

Vaccinated, dewormed, microchipped, examined by our veterinarian. Complete file provided, including both parents' screening results.
